Arizona baseball: Wildcats beat Nebraska 11-10 in extra innings

SAN DIEGO, CA -- The Tony Gwynn Classic has been riddled with blowouts, with the exception of the two Arizona games.

The Wildcats were in another high-scoring affair on Saturday against the Nebraska Cornhuskers, pulling out an 11-10 win in ten innings.

With the score tied at ten after nine innings, The Wildcats sent Alfonso Rivas to the plate. He singled for his fifth hit of the game and eighth of the tournament.

After a wild pitch and a couple of outs, Louis Boyd came up searching for his first career hit. And he got it, and RBI single up the middle.
